About the role
- As a Structural / Civil Engineer on Intersect's Natural Gas Power Plant (NGPP) Engineering team, you will have the opportunity to work on a variety of impactful projects.
- Team members engage in detailed engineering work while applying project management rigor to ensure seamless progression from siting through procurement, construction, and operations.
- Joining this team means contributing to technical excellence across large-scale power plant projects supporting data center infrastructure.
Responsibilities
- Support project development from concept to completion, identifying and mitigating design, budget, and schedule risks.
- Site Design and Management
- Own and manage site layouts, master planning, and site design in coordination with internal and external consultants and EPCs.
- Optimize civil site layouts for efficient land use, considering equipment selection, topography, environmental constraints, and permitting requirements.
- Optimize grading plans, including cut and fill analysis and earthwork balancing.
- Structural Design
- Develop and review design documentation for structural systems, including concrete, steel, prefabricated structures, and foundations.
- Manage site diligence activities, including stormwater management, utilities coordination, and geotechnical studies.
- Procurement and Construction Support
- Provide civil and structural engineering support during engineering and construction execution phases.
Requirements
- Bachelor's degree in civil or structural engineering (or equivalent experience).
- 5-8 years of experience in design, project management, or construction within natural gas power, data center, or heavy industrial projects.
- Strong understanding of civil and structural design principles, diligence processes, and EPC construction standards.
- Experience with foundation design for vibrating equipment, structural steel, reinforced concrete, and geotechnical coordination.
- Proficiency in tools such as AutoCAD Civil3D, Bluebeam, Revit, ACC, RISA, RAM, SAP2000, SAFE, or STAAD.
